While the Spurs are certainly looking to win right now, I don't think they would just dump a young guy like Beno. Particularly since his contract is so damn small that the Spurs wouldn't be able to get much out of the deal, and he's still got a lot of room to grow. On top of that having a 3rd PG (particularly a fairly competent one) is a valuable thing. If the Spurs can get NVE to sign then maybe shopping Beno around is going to be worthwhile, but otherwise I think he's worth hanging onto for the moment.
